Orthodontic
headgear is a very important part of the treatment for patients
like you. Its purpose is to achieve the best possible correction
of your orthodontic problem.
Headgear
creates special forces that guide the growth of the face
and jaws. It also is used to move teeth into better positions
or to prevent teeth from moving when they are not supposed
to.

Regular
use of your headgear achieves the best results. That is why it
is important to follow the instructions on the number of hours
each day you should wear it. Forgetting will make your treatment
take longer and change the doctor's treatment plan; it may even
affect the final results.
- Always
be careful to remove the headgear as you were shown. If
the headgear is removed carelessly, the part that fits in your
mouth and attaches to your teeth could injure your cheeks, lips,
face or even your eyes.
- Never
try to remove the headgear until the straps have been disconnected.
- Never
try to lift the headgear over your face.
- Never
wear the headgear when running or playing sports. This includes
rough-and-tumble games. Accidents can occur even when you are
just having fun.
- Never
allow anyone to grab or pull on your headgear. Brothers,
sisters or friends who do not wear headgear may not understand
the dangers involved, even in play.
Take proper
care of your headgear, and take it with you to every appointment.
If it becomes soiled, your orthodontist will tell you how to clean
it.
Your teeth
may be tender or even slightly loose the first few days the headgear
is worn. This tenderness will disappear as you adjust to the new
pressure, so don't be discouraged.
If you
continue to be uncomfortable for more than a few days, be sure
to let your orthodontist know right away.
Wearing
headgear may not be much fun, but it is necessary for your treatment.
Follow the instructions exactly, and you will be finished sooner
than you think. The short-term sacrifice you make now will be
well worth the healthy beautiful smile that will be yours for
a lifetime.
